WebJul 25, 2024 · Xenon-135 is produced in a delayed manner as a decay product from iodine-135 (half-life 6.6 hours). It has a much larger neutron absorption cross-section than any other material present in the reactor; if it is present, the reactivity of the reactor drops sharply because the neutrons that contribute to nuclear fission are captured by xenon-135. WebA nuclear reactor is driven by the splitting of atoms, a process called fission, where a particle (a ‘neutron’) is fired at an atom, which then fissions into two smaller atoms and some additional neutrons. Some of the neutrons that are released then hit other atoms, causing them to fission too and release more neutrons.
